Factors to Consider When Choosing Tripods And Pier Mounts For Astrophotography
Selecting the right tripod or pier mount for astrophotography requires balancing several factors. Stability is paramount, as even tiny vibrations can blur long exposures. Portability matters if you plan to travel, but heavier setups provide better rigidity. Compatibility with your existing gear, such as mounts and cameras, is also essential. Additionally, consider whether you prefer manual control or motorized tracking, which can drastically improve image quality at the cost of complexity and expense. Understanding these factors ensures you make a choice that enhances your astrophotography experience.Stability and Material
The foundation of any astrophotography setup is its stability. Heavy-duty steel tripods excel at dampening vibrations, providing a steady platform for long exposures. Carbon fiber models offer a lighter alternative without sacrificing much stability, making them suitable for travel or fieldwork. In contrast, lightweight aluminum tripods might seem appealing but can introduce unwanted vibrations, especially in windy conditions. Think about your typical shooting environment and choose a material that offers the right balance of weight and rigidity.
Portability and Weight
If you frequently shoot in different locations or hike to remote dark-sky sites, portability becomes a key factor. Carbon fiber tripods tend to be lighter and easier to carry, but often come at a higher price. Conversely, steel tripods are heavier but more stable and durable for permanent setups. Assess how much weight you’re willing to carry and whether quick setup or transportability outweighs maximum stability. Remember, a very portable tripod might not support heavy or high-precision mounts as effectively.
Ease of Setup and Adjustments
Ease of setup can save valuable time during night shoots, especially when conditions change rapidly. Tripods with quick-release clamps, smooth leg locks, and simple center column adjustments are preferable. For pier mounts, a stable, straightforward installation process is essential, especially if you plan to assemble/disassemble frequently. Consider whether you need features like bubble levels or adjustable legs, which can help ensure precise alignment without frustration. Complex setups may offer more features but can slow down your workflow.
Compatibility and Accessories
Your tripod or pier mount should seamlessly support your existing astrophotography gear, including mounts, cameras, and lenses. Check the maximum load capacity and whether the mounting plate or head is compatible with your equipment. Some setups include extension tubes or custom adapters to increase versatility, but these can add to the cost. Compatibility issues often lead to frustration, so reviewing specifications carefully can prevent future headaches.

Frequently Asked Questions
Can I use a regular photography tripod for astrophotography?
While a standard photography tripod can sometimes support basic astrophotography, it often lacks the stability and load capacity needed for long exposures, especially with heavier mounts or cameras. Many regular tripods are not designed to dampen vibrations effectively over extended periods, which can result in blurry images. For serious astrophotography, a tripod with robust materials, adjustable legs, and possibly a dedicated mount or pier support will produce much better results and reduce frustration.
Is a motorized tracker necessary for astrophotography?
Motorized trackers significantly improve image quality by compensating for Earth’s rotation, allowing for longer exposures without star trails. They are especially useful for deep-sky imaging and capturing faint objects. However, they add complexity and cost to your setup. If you’re a beginner or primarily interested in wide-field nightscapes, a stable tripod or manual mount might suffice initially. Advanced users aiming for detailed deep-sky images will find a motorized tracker essential for achieving sharp, long-exposure results.
Should I prioritize portability over stability?
This decision depends on your typical shooting environment. If you often shoot from fixed locations or have a dedicated setup, prioritizing stability makes sense, favoring heavier steel or carbon fiber tripods. Conversely, if you travel frequently or hike to dark-sky sites, portability becomes more important, even if it means accepting some compromise in rigidity. The best approach is to balance both based on your specific needs—light enough to carry but stable enough for clear images.
Are pier mounts worth it for astrophotography?
Pier mounts provide exceptional stability, especially for permanent or semi-permanent setups, reducing vibrations and ensuring precise tracking. They are ideal for observatories or dedicated astrophotography stations where setup time is less critical. However, they lack portability and are less flexible for mobile shooting. If you primarily shoot at home or in one location, a pier mount can dramatically improve image quality but isn’t suitable for fieldwork or quick setups.
